Librarians and Related Professionals vs Road construction operatives Salary (2025)

How do Librarians and Related Professionals and Road construction operatives salaries compare in the UK? Here is a detailed side-by-side breakdown.

Road construction operatives earns £7,660 more per year (24% higher)

Detailed Comparison

MetricLibrarians and Related ProfessionalsRoad construction operativesDifference
Median Annual£31,532£39,192-£7,660
Mean Annual£33,072£41,645-£8,573
Monthly£2,628£3,266-£638
Weekly£606£754-£148
Hourly£15.16£18.84-£3.68
